Just shy of a year ago, Snap unveiled its developer-only AR Spectacles. Today’s annual Partner Summit demonstrated Snap’s doggedness to keep shipping new features and products, showcasing a slew of announcements focused mainly on mobile AR and shopping. The event was light on updates regarding the Spectacles but CTO and co-founder Bobby Murphy told Reality Check that Snap sees all the development it does involving AR and camera tech (even its newly announced camera drone) as building to a future where AR glasses play a central role in our lives.
“The ways that we're evolving AR rendering, the quality of experiences, and even just the partner use case exploration around commerce—and the ways that we're seeing innovation through Camera Kit—I would say all of this kind of ladders up to a growing momentum and really interesting new use cases emerging in AR that are helping guide the work that we're doing in wearable,” Murphy said.
